When microbial destruction is plotted on a semi-logarithmic scale, a straight line is noticed. A ‘shoulder’ is usually noticed in the beginning of the curve. This decreased Loss of life charge is attributed into the genetic mend mechanisms from the cells, e.g. when subjected to reduced doses of UV radiation. Bacterial spores should be ‘activated’ right before they're able to germinate and grow out to become prototypical vegetative cells. This phenomenon might also cause a ‘shoulder’ in survival curves. At the conclusion of the survival curve, a ‘tail’ could be noticed, indicating the existence of resistant cells or clumps of cells. Correct dormancy is located only in bacterial endospores. Even so, even vegetative organisms can develop an effective condition of dormancy due to either a comparatively sluggish Loss of life more info level or progress and eliminate charges that offset each other.

If deviations from satisfactory limits are determined, a thorough investigation is executed. Root trigger Investigation is performed to find out the supply of contamination or deviations.
Just after incubation, the samples are examined for the presence of microbial colonies, and the quantity of colonies is counted to ascertain the microbial load. The results of microbial limit testing are when compared to founded acceptance criteria or microbial limits set by regulatory authorities or other pertinent criteria and will have to compliance Using these microbial limits to be sure product or service protection and regulatory acceptance.
